Job Description:

The Structural Engineer will be responsible for performing engineering related duties on a professional level and work closely with senior management. This position will perform and support engineering projects, produce engineered drawings, research and incorporate IBC Building codes; review plans and specifications; and perform other related engineering duties as directed. This position requires excellent multitasking, time management, organizational, math and physics skills.

Job Requirements

  •  Civil Engineering degree or Btech, M tech with emphasis in structural engineering.
  • Minimum 5-8 years of relevant work experience.
  • MS Civil Engineering degree with structural engineering specialization preferred.
  • Engineering expertise in field and knowledge of parallel fields.
  • Sign Industry experience preferred.
  • Excellent understanding of math and physics along with good problem-solving and decision-making skills
  • Excellent organizational skills.
